Solr是一个开源的搜索平台,它基于Apache Lucene项目构建而成。它提供了强大的全文搜索、分布式搜索、面向文档的搜索以及其他相关功能。Solr可以作为一个独立的搜索服务器运行,也可以集成到其他应用程序中。
禁用核心重新加载和卸载选项是Solr中的一项功能,它允许管理员在运行时控制核心的加载和卸载。核心是Solr索引和配置的集合,每个核心都有自己的配置和数据。通过禁用核心重新加载和卸载选项,管理员可以防止核心在运行时被重新加载或卸载,从而确保索引和配置的稳定性。
禁用核心重新加载选项可以通过在Solr配置文件中设置"enableLazyFieldLoading"参数为false来实现。这样一来,当Solr启动时,所有的核心都会被加载并保持在内存中,无法在运行时重新加载。
禁用核心卸载选项可以通过在Solr配置文件中设置"enableUnloadOnShutdown"参数为false来实现。这样一来,当Solr关闭时,所有的核心都不会被卸载,它们的索引和配置将保持在磁盘上。
禁用核心重新加载和卸载选项的优势在于提供了更稳定的搜索服务。当禁用这些选项时,管理员可以避免由于重新加载或卸载核心而导致的服务中断或性能下降。这对于需要保证搜索服务的高可用性和稳定性的应用场景非常重要。
腾讯云提供了一系列与Solr相关的产品和服务,包括云搜索、云原生搜索等。云搜索是腾讯云提供的一种全托管的搜索服务,它基于Solr构建而成,提供了高性能、高可用性的搜索能力。您可以通过腾讯云云搜索产品页面(https://cloud.tencent.com/product/css)了解更多关于云搜索的信息。
请注意,以上答案仅供参考,具体的配置和功能可能会因Solr版本和环境而有所不同。建议在实际使用中参考官方文档或咨询相关专业人士以获取准确的信息。
领取专属 10元无门槛券
手把手带您无忧上云